Fertilization is necessary for promoting healthy plant development, dynamic foliage, and robust root systems. A well balanced supply of nutrients-- mostly n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ium-- is required to support different plant functions, from leaf development to blooming and stress tolerance. Soil testing assists determine specific deficiencies and guide fertilization techniques. Fertilizer application can be granular, liquid, slow-release, or organic, depending upon plant requirements, soil conditions, and ecological considerations. Timing and dose are important to prevent over-fertilization, nutrient runoff, or plant damage. Seasonal scheduling makes sure plants receive nutrients when they are most required, supporting peak development durations. Regular fertilization reinforces plant resilience versus pests, illness, and environmental stress factors. A well-nourished landscape preserves visual appeal and long-term health, maximizing the return on maintenance efforts
